Output 0818284962a1eb6fc7c17dbea080c696a902ab27f8ec0b4741aac4f293ffe1a9:1

value
3296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 458ea572bfa71f76d6b99541c0e273530fe9e64f OP_EQUAL
address
382oS1y6wZEPmgwCWrUhfwwEiCU4BLxCvX
transaction
0818284962a1eb6fc7c17dbea080c696a902ab27f8ec0b4741aac4f293ffe1a9
confirmations
368643
spent
true